The Del💯hi government on Thursday provided financial assistance of Rs 1 crore each to the families of two frontline workers who contracted COVID-19 on duty and died fighting it.
"Late Munish Devi died due to COVID-19 on duty. On the orders of Arvind Kejriwal, I met her family me⛦mbers today, gave them an honorarium of Rs 1 crore, and assured them of all help in 🔯the future," Health Minister Satyendar Jain tweeted.
Jain also provided a financial aid of Rs 1 🐲crore to the family of Dr Mithilesh Kumar Singh who succumbed to the viral disease while working at a hospital.
"The nation will fo🎶rever be indebted to him for his services," he said. In 2020, t🙈he Delhi government had announced that it would provide financial assistance of Rs 1 crore to the families of all the frontline workers who contracted COVID-19 on duty and died.
Several frontline workers, including healthcare🐻 workers and police personnel, have 🌼received the financial assistance since the announcement.
